Hill Unlikely To Make Too Many Changes

6 October 2014


Manager Keith Hill has ruled out making wholesale changes for Tuesday night’s Johnstone’s Paint Trophy second round tie against Walsall.

Hill says he is unlikely to make too many changes due to Saturday’s League One fixture against MK Dons being postponed.

He told Dale Player: “It’s highly unlikely that we’ll make too many changes with respect to us not having a game on Saturday. If we would have had the game on Saturday then I might have made up to four changes, but not the five changes you can make in the competition.

“I’m probably going to stick with a similar squad to the one that played on Saturday, or the squad that represented the club in the last round of the Johnstone’s Paint Trophy against Crewe.”
